Leadership and On-Field Influence in North Wales
The arrival of James McClean at the Racecourse Ground brought a wealth of Premier League and Championship experience to Wrexham. His transition from a traditional winger to a disciplined wing-back has provided the tactical balance required for Parkinson’s system. Beyond tactical execution, McClean’s unrelenting work rate and vocal leadership style set the standard for younger squad members managing the pressures of rapid club progression.
Opposing defenses continually struggle with his ability to deliver precise crosses under pressure and win crucial aerial duels. Despite the physical demands placed on wide players in the modern game, McClean maintains a high standard of fitness and tactical discipline. His contributions in key defensive transitions have proven vital during tight matches where Wrexham must protect slender leads against aggressive promotion rivals.
